The 1997-1998 Mass Bleaching Event Around the World OceanDocs
Wilkinson, C.P..
There has been significant bleaching of hard and soft corals in widely separate parts of the world from mid-1997 to the last months of 1998. Much of this bleaching coincided with a large El Nino event, immediately switching over to a strong La Nina. Some of the reports by experienced observers are of unprecedented bleaching in places as widespread as (from west to east) the Middle East, East Africa, the Indian Ocean, South, Southeast and East Asia, far West and far East Pacific, the Caribbean and Atlantic Ocean.

African Penguins Spheniscus Demersus Along The Kwazulu-Natal Coast, 1981–1999 OceanDocs
Whittington, P.A.; Underhill, L.G.; Esmonde-White, D.A.; Wilkinson, C.P..
The African Penguin is rare east of Algoa Bay, Eastern Cape, South Africa. Ninety-nine penguins were found onshore along the coast of KwaZulu-Natal in 1981–1999, mostly in a state of starvation. Of these, 77% were between June and October during, and immediately after, the ‘sardine run’ of Sardine Sardinops sagax; 95% of birds that were aged were first-year birds; 96% were in the southern half of KwaZulu-Natal, south of Mtunzini (29°S) where the sardine run is strongest. The observations suggest that juvenile penguins from the nearest breeding colonies, in Algoa Bay, are drawn eastwards by the migrating Sardines; when these shoals dissipate, a lack of food leads to them coming ashore.
